Taxonomic note
Fuciková et al. (2011: 422) notes that this species lacks inflected plastid edges and produces orange oil as the culture ages (Korshikov 1953), a trait commonly observed in Bracteacoccus rather than Dictyococcus and that the description and depiction of D. mucosus suggest affiliation with Bracteacoccus rather Dictyococcus. - (12 August 2011) - G.M. Guiry
